Topic: EGKK taxi routes .xlf file for Gatwick by tdg

Taxi routes for EGKK Gatwick International by tdg
This is for no static version of airport

This should overcome problems posted by avtech and others, close proximity of runways causing taxiing traffic jams.
Dummy hold points have been placed so arriving aircraft do not lock runway into 'busy' mode.
High speed taxiways work ok, some aircraft leave runway early and clip grass verge entering taxiway F .
Re-instated short taxiway T between 08L/26R and J so aircraft clear runway faster.
Settings used
Air traffic density 60%
Airport gates/stands busy 45%
Runway operation interval 1.5m

Place in X-Plane 11/Resources/plugins/X-Life/Airports folder

Re: EGKK taxi routes .xlf file for Gatwick by tdg

Now I can see what's going on here. You are using the default XP airport, which is now 3D with 11.10. My .xlf file is for the tdg version as stated on original post available here https://forums.x-plane.org/index.php?/f … -aircraft/
The default airport is a nice rendition but I prefer the tdg version which uses safedock and includes the north terminal Air Bridge between piers 4 & 6.
If you stick to the default then a new .xlf is needed, the original .dat & .txt format files don't line up either.
